摘要:

为探究阿氏芽孢杆菌(MB)解硅、钾能力及其与过氧化钙配施对设施番茄产量及品质的影响,采用田间随机区组试验设计,设置空白对照(CK)及MB 75 kg/hm2、过氧化钙450 kg/hm2(Ca-30)、过氧化钙900 kg/hm2(Ca-60)、过氧化钙1350 kg/hm2(Ca-90)、MB+Ca-30、MB+Ca-60、MB+Ca-90共8个处理,定量研究各处理对土壤有效硅和速效钾含量、番茄产量及品质的影响。结果显示,MB对土壤速效钾含量具有提升作用,与单施CaO2相比,CaO2与MB配施处理的速效钾含量均得到显著提高,以MB+Ca-60处理效果最佳。MB施用可显著提高土壤中有效硅含量;相反地,CaO2投入则会降低有效硅的含量。在CaO2施用的基础上施用MB,有效硅含量均显著增加(P<0.05),且均高于CK处理。MB和CaO2配施可提高番茄产量,其中最低的为MB+Ca-30处理,最高的为MB+Ca-60。MB可显著提高番茄可溶性固形物、可溶性糖、维生素C含量,CaO2可提高番茄可溶性固形物及可溶性糖含量;与CK相比,CaO2与MB配施,可溶性固形物、可溶性糖及维生素C含量分别增加了9.18%~10.80%、13.68%~17.09%、8.46%~8.93%,可滴定酸降低了5.77%~11.54%。研究发现,CaO2与MB配施可显著提高土壤有效硅和速效钾含量,提升番茄产量及品质。

Abstract:

To investigate the ability of Bacillus aryabhattai (MB) to decompose silicon and potassium, and the effects of its combination with calcium peroxide (CaO2) on tomato yield and quality, a field randomized block experimental design was used, eight treatments were set, including blank control (CK), MB 75 kg/hm2, calcium peroxide 450 kg/hm2 (Ca-30), calcium peroxide 900 kg/hm2 (Ca-60), calcium peroxide 1350 kg/hm2 (Ca-90), MB+Ca-30, MB+Ca-60, and MB+Ca-90, to quantitatively study the effects on soil effective silicon and soil rapidly available potassium content, tomato yield and quality. The results showed that MB increased the amount of rapidly available potassium in the soil. Compared with CaO2 treatment alone, all treatments of CaO2 with MB increased soil rapidly available potassium content significantly, and the best effect was achieved with the MB+Ca-60 treatment. MB application significantly increased the effective silicon content of the soil, whereas CaO2 applications decreased the effective silicon content and the combination of CaO2 and MB significantly increased the effective silicon content in all cases (P<0.05) and was higher than the CK treatment. The application of CaO2 and MB increased tomato yield, with the lowest being MB+Ca-30 treatment and the highest being MB+Ca-60. MB treatment significantly increased soluble solids, soluble sugars and vitamin C content of tomato. CaO2 application increased the content of soluble solids and soluble sugars. Compared to the control, soluble solids, soluble sugars and vitamin C content increased by 9.18%-10.80%, 13.68%-17.09%, 8.46%-8.93%, and soluble acids decreased by 5.77%-11.54% with CaO2 and MB, respectively. The combination of CaO2 and MB can significantly increase the levels of effective silicon and rapidly available potassium in the soil, improving tomato yield and fruit quality.
